Highlights

Decent snow surface refreeze conditions occurred last night on open slopes. Once the superficial crust melts off sun exposed slopes, wet loose avalanches could be triggered by backcountry travelers navigating steep terrain. Terrain selection based on slope angles of less than 35 degrees is an easy way to avoid this avalanche problem if you so desire.

    A decent but superficial snow surface refreeze is expected to have occurred last night, especially on open slopes. This followed several days of little to no overnight refreeze at the mid and upper elevations. Mountain valley floors where cold air pooled overnight will have the strongest refreeze. Higher up on the peaks air temperatures were in the upper 30s to mid 40s overnight, making snow surface refreeze fully reliant on radiational cooling of the snow surface under clear skies. As a result, there may be some areas under forest canopy away from valley floors where last night's refreeze is very weak. NW-N-NE aspect terrain steep enough for wet loose avalanches is expected to remain shaded and frozen all day today due to the still fairly low late January sun angle.

    Once the crust on the snow surface melts away across sun exposed E-SE-S-SW-W aspect terrain, expect wet loose instability to develop.  Remember that small wet loose avalanches can push you into rocks, trees, terrain traps, or over cliffs. Make terrain selections accordingly.

Avalanche Discussion

The persistent slab avalanche problem that was with us for most of the season has been put to rest for now. Any lingering concern is specific to isolated areas along the eastern side of the forecast area where the snowpack is less than about 3 feet deep and still holds faceted, sugary snow in the lower half of the snowpack. This shallow and weak snowpack structure may not handle a large new snow loading event if one were to occur east of the Sierra Crest.
